centos7安装ssh_CentOS7安装SSH教程

作为一种安全的远程登录协议,SSH(Secure Shell)在网络管理中扮演着重要的角色。在CentOS7系统上安装SSH可以帮助用户远程登录服务器,进行文件传输和远程管理等操作。详细介绍CentOS7安装SSH的方法和步骤,帮助读者轻松完成安装。

背景信息

CentOS7是一种流行的Linux操作系统,广泛应用于服务器和企业级应用中。安装SSH可以让用户通过加密的方式远程登录服务器,进行安全的管理和操作。掌握CentOS7安装SSH的方法对于系统管理员和网络工程师来说至关重要。

安装前准备

在开始安装SSH之前,确保你拥有root权限或者sudo权限,以便进行安装和配置操作。确保系统已经连接到互联网,以便下载安装所需的软件包。

安装OpenSSH软件包

打开终端并使用yum包管理器安装OpenSSH软件包。输入以下命令并按下Enter键:

sudo yum install openssh-server

这将下载并安装OpenSSH软件包及其依赖项。

启动SSH服务

安装完成后,使用以下命令启动SSH服务:

sudo systemctl start sshd

此命令将启动SSH服务,并且系统将自动启动SSH服务。

设置SSH开机自启动

为了确保SSH服务在系统启动时自动启动,可以使用以下命令进行设置:

sudo systemctl enable sshd

这将在系统启动时自动启动SSH服务。

配置防火墙

如果系统开启了防火墙,需要配置防火墙以允许SSH连接。使用以下命令开放SSH服务的端口(默认端口为22):

sudo firewall-cmd --zone=public --add-port=22/tcp --permanent

sudo firewall-cmd --reload

这将允许SSH连接通过系统防火墙。

生成SSH密钥

为了加强安全性,可以生成SSH密钥对。输入以下命令并按照提示操作:

ssh-keygen

这将生成公钥和私钥,用于加密SSH连接。

测试SSH连接

使用SSH客户端工具(如PuTTY或OpenSSH)测试SSH连接。输入服务器IP地址和用户名,然后输入密码即可远程登录服务器。

通过以上步骤,你可以成功在CentOS7系统上安装并配置SSH服务,实现安全的远程登录和管理操作。希望对你有所帮助,祝你使用愉快!

Image

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/111188.html<

(0)
运维的头像运维
上一篇2025-02-16 23:38
下一篇 2025-02-16 23:40

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注